The Brown County OHC is a proud chapter of the Ohio Horsemans Council. A small group of people, gathered at the Food Court in Mt. Orab, Ohio on Monday, Novmember 5th 2007. The Brown County OHC chapter was formed to provide a place for local equine families to come together and interact socially, to share ideas and opinions, to have family oriented fellowship before each meeting, and work on common goals. Guests and new ideas are welcomed at each meeting.
OHC Basic Membership Plan:
Receive the Ohio Horseman's Council, Inc. Newsletter.
Promote your equine interests at the State Level.
Subscription to Corral magazine
Legislative and regulatory updates help you make informed decisions.
Purchasing Package OHC members only.
Equestrian activities. All Breeds, All Disciplines, All Fun!
Voting rights in the Ohio Horseman's Council.
OHC PLUS Membership Plan
Includes all of the above as well as:
- $1 million Equine Excess Personal Liability Insurance.
